AC Milan and USMNT sensation Christian Pulisic is turning heads with his stellar performances, fueled by what has been described as “extreme” training drills, reported by GOAL. The USMNT star, who made the switch from Stamford Bridge to San Siro, is relishing his time in Italy, finding both joy and success on and off the pitch.

Pulisic's move to Milan in 2023 was a strategic decision to secure regular playing time, a crucial factor in maintaining peak performance. Although he tasted Champions League glory with Chelsea, consistent game time was paramount for the 25-year-old. Milan has proven to be the ideal environment, providing Pulisic with ample opportunities to showcase his skills.

The impact has been profound, with Pulisic contributing seven goals and six assists across various competitions. His remarkable form earned him the prestigious Serie A Player of the Month award for December, a testament to his growing influence in the team.

The Rossoneri's training methods, including what has been labeled as “extreme” drills, have played a pivotal role in bringing out the best in Pulisic. The increased consistency in his performances at the club level underscores Milan's success in harnessing the talents of ‘Captain America.'
